addFile(const std::string &fileName) | IndexEnvironment | |
addFile(const std::string &fileName, const std::string &fileClass) | IndexEnvironment | |
addFileClass(const std::string &name, const std::string &iterator, const std::string &parser, const std::string &startDocTag, const std::string &endDogTag, const std::string &endMetadataTag, const std::vector< std::string > &include, const std::vector< std::string > &exclude, const std::vector< std::string > &index, const std::vector< std::string > &metadata, const std::map< std::string, std::string > &conflations) | IndexEnvironment | |
addParsedDocument(ParsedDocument *document) | IndexEnvironment | |
addString(const std::string &documentString, const std::string &fileClass, const std::vector< MetadataPair > &metadata) | IndexEnvironment | |
close() | IndexEnvironment | |
create(const std::string &repositoryPath, IndexStatus *callback=0) | IndexEnvironment | |
IndexEnvironment() | IndexEnvironment | |
open(const std::string &repositoryPath, IndexStatus *callback=0) | IndexEnvironment | |
setAnchorTextPath(const std::string &documentRoot, const std::string &anchorTextRoot) | IndexEnvironment | |
setIndexedFields(const std::vector< std::string > &fieldNames) | IndexEnvironment | |
setMemory(UINT64 memory) | IndexEnvironment | |
setMetadataIndexedFields(const std::vector< std::string > &fieldNames) | IndexEnvironment | |
setNumericField(const std::string &fieldName, bool isNumeric) | IndexEnvironment | |
setStemmer(const std::string &stemmer) | IndexEnvironment | |
setStopwords(const std::vector< std::string > &stopwords) | IndexEnvironment | |
~IndexEnvironment() | IndexEnvironment | |